Product Analyst TTS - C12 - BOGOTA
Team/Role Overview
The Global Instant Payments team leads the transformation of our global payment network, spanning 50+ markets. We drive innovation, creating solutions that align with our clients' evolving regional and global business models, focusing on delivering a best-in-class client experience. We build world-class solutions, including a global Instant Payments/Real-Time Payment solution to empower clients in today’s dynamic payment landscape. Our commitment is to lead the industry in next-generation payment solutions.
Role Summary and Objective:
This role is critical to the Global Domestic Instant Payments team's operational efficiency and strategic goals. The Analyst will provide project management support, conduct data analysis, create insightful reports and presentations, and ensure smooth project execution, contributing to the team's overall success.
Key Responsibilities:
- Provide project management support, including tracking progress, managing timelines, and coordinating with stakeholders.
- Analyze data from the management information system (MIS) to extract meaningful trends and insights.
- Develop presentations and reports to effectively communicate findings to diverse audiences.
- Utilize project management tools such as JIRA to manage and track tasks efficiently.
- Contribute to the development and implementation of new payment capabilities.
- Research industry trends and the competitive landscape.
- Provide support for ad-hoc requests and administrative tasks.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in a relevant field (business, finance, etc.).
- 3-5 years of relevant experience.
- Excellent English language proficiency (written and spoken).
-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int.
- Experience with project management tools (JIRA preferred).
- Strong communication and organizational skills.
- Ability to work both independently and collaboratively within a team environment.
